Take your mind off it with some nice accessories &gt;<\/a><\/p>\n<h3>How to fix: When your iPad Pro screen goes black<\/h3>\n<p>So you&#8217;re using your fancy new iPad Pro and suddenly the screen goes completely black.<\/p>\n<p>What do you do?<\/p>\n<p>This is a common problem that has been reported by a number of iPad Pro users &#8211; quite vocally on Reddit and Apple&#8217;s own forum &#8211; the screen goes black and the device is unresponsive.<\/p>\n<p>There appears to be no reason for it and it usually occurs after charging.<\/p>\n<p>In fact it&#8217;s a problem so common that Apple themselves have weighed-in with some sage advice. That advice. <strong>Turn your device off and then on again<\/strong>. Oh yes folks, try the good old force restart.<\/p>\n<p>The note on the <a href=\"https:\/\/support.apple.com\/en-us\/HT6671\">Apple Support Site<\/a> simply states:<\/p>\n<blockquote><p>&#8220;Learn what to do if your iPad Pro doesn&#8217;t respond when you press buttons or tap on the screen, and the screen is black &#8230; To get back to using your iPad Pro, force restart it by pressing and holding both the Sleep\/Wake and Home buttons for at least ten seconds, until you see the Apple logo.&#8221;<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>Hopefully though if Apple&#8217;s aware of this\u00a0problem, then they&#8217;re already working\u00a0on a more permanent fix for it.
